Some people do whinge about problems with older E90 cars. I don't think the reliability is that bad, but rather the parts and service are very expensive for BMW so people tend to remember what they paid to get things fixed. I'm not sure why you wrote that Lexus is more expensive to own. I'd have thought it was the other way around due to general reliability and pricing of spare parts. OK, so I drove the 320I...very placid car. It drives nice, very stable, very slight dive in the corners but very nice feeling. It would definetly use more power. The manual it gives you the oportunity to rev the shizzle out of the engine...but with not much luck. Boring-ish interior, nothing to write home about...but despite all that I am really liking the way it drives: stable, solid, secure....but it lacks power. I definetly fell in love with it, but I would "mary" her only if she'd have more power. somewhere around 180-220 would probably keep me happy. I understand that the 320d has a bit more oomph so I might look into that.
